Cottolengo Filipino is a non-stock, non-profit religious and non-government organization licensed and accredited by the Department of Social Welfare and Development (DSWD). It is owned and managed by the Sons of Divine Providence Congregation founded by Saint Luigi Orione, an apostle of charity and father of the poor. Its aim is to serve the most poor, abandoned, neglected, surrendered persons with disabilities.

Our mission and goal is to give our special children a home to live and the possibility to be rehabilitated. To date, we are helping 85 children in two groups: 40 orphans abandoned disabled children with multiple disabilities (physical and/or mental) who live in the center. We also assist other 45 poor disabled children from the nearby community who come daily to our institution to receive free special education in our SPED center and also basic medical assistance and physiotherapy.
